Censorship Concerns: A Critical Look at Moraes's Actions at the STF

Alexandre de Moraes, a justice influential on Brazil's Supreme Court (STF), has recently come under fire for his actions regarding online expression. Critics argue that his rulings have crossed the line into restriction, potentially jeopardizing fundamental guarantees enshrined in Brazil's constitution. Moraes's supporters, however, defend that his actions are necessary to address the spread of misinformation and protect democratic institutions.

The debate over Moraes's actions has ignited a passionate discussion in Brazil, with deep divisions along political lines. Some argue that his actions are essential to maintain the integrity of Brazilian democracy, while others fear they represent a concerning slide towards authoritarianism.

  • Moraes's critics point to his ordering the removal of accounts belonging to journalists, politicians, and activists who have expressed critical views.
  • They also highlight the broad language used in some of Moraes's rulings, which they argue could be misused to target legitimate speech
  • Moraes's supporters counter that his actions are carefully calibrated, and that he is only targeting those who incites violence.

The Shadow of Censorship: Exploring the Controversial Decisions of Alexandre de Moraes

Alexandre de Moraes, a prominent figure in Brazil's legal landscape, has fueled intense debate with his decisions regarding censorship. Supporters hail him as a defender of democracy against disinformation and online threats, while critics denounce him as a regulator of free speech, raising concerns about the erosion of civil liberties.

Moraes' actions have focused on limiting the spread of false information and hate speech on social media platforms, often targeting accounts linked to far-right movements. Critics argue that his broad interpretations of online threats can stifle legitimate political discourse and create a climate of fear for dissenting voices.

Proponents of Moraes contend that his measures are essential in protecting Brazil's fragile democratic institutions from the corrosive effects of misinformation and online radicalization. They point to instances where his actions have helped prevent violence and maintain social order.
